Output 21c5e95efb3e5f3538d1efd9c5cb6cd5a23cfe63f35c287128ca537082d337b5:1

value
501400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c50bb18fba2663bd5db3acdf55c30dee31838e38 OP_EQUAL
address
3Keu3pWJn1FYT5Gv3rXiMaGDC365DTCTbo
transaction
21c5e95efb3e5f3538d1efd9c5cb6cd5a23cfe63f35c287128ca537082d337b5
spent
true